Homophobic Slurs

I'm not the type to write reviews, in fact I never have. But I was so utterly disgusted by my interaction with this dealership I felt the need to warn others. I went in the see about a frame replacement on my 03 tacoma with 62,000 miles, due to the Toyota recall after they dropped the ball on frames for that model year. While I was having a discussion with the assistant service manager about how Toyota would not stand by their product and fix their mistake because the warranty was expired by a few months, another service member walked in and had a light hearted exchange with the manager. He then proceeded to use a extremely offensive Homophobic slur right in front of me. The manager laughed and brushed it off as if it was no big deal however I was completely appalled. Despite this, they continuously insisted on telling me what they could offer on my vehicle and took my into the sales area. They tried the same dirty dealer tricks by handing me a paper asking me to fill out my social and all of my personal information, saying in was just a privacy agreement. Had I not asked a few more questions regarding the need to disclose such information, they would have run my credit without my consent leaving me to deal with a hard credit inquiry and a knock to my credit score. Although it felt like they were trying to deceive me, I finally got into a car for a test drive and it was FILTHY! It was covered in some kind of animal hair from the previous owner that I'm still trying to get off of my clothing a week later. Lastly, after the "sales manager" came to discuss numbers, I mentioned I was considering calling Toyota to see if they might be willing to honor their factory recall for my truck frame. The manager literally laughed in my face and said "yeah there is no way thats going to happen". So despite the dealership of a major auto manufacturer company claiming to carry such a high quality product, the face of this company scoffs at the idea of his employers' willingness to correct a manufacturing problem that's already been publicly recalled. As a local military member, I was honestly appalled and very offended with how this dealership conducted themselves and chose to represent Toyota. As I'm sharing here, I will also be sure to inform the 350+ members at my base to stay away from such a disrespectful, deceitful, and unethical business. I still plan on contacting Toyota, however I strongly recommend steering clear of this dealership, even after their new fancy remodel. You can put lipstick on a pig, but it's still a pig.

Oil Change and 60 point inspection

I have been getting my oil changes done here on my 07 Toyota for two years. They supposedly do a 60 point inspection with the oil change as well. Along with the receipt is a checklist of everything they CHECK for you......including tires and brakes. After my first visit the service manager told me I only have 200-300 miles left on the front brakes...this was July 2011. EVERY visit since then the checklist has indicated that they are thick enough to be considered brand new....so I definitely knew they were lying about checking the brakes. Last week I was experiencing a leaky tire and took it to the tire shop. Both of my front tires were dry rotted and cracked apart the entire circumference of the sidewall where it meets the tread....with vertical cracks from the treadline to rim as well. These cracks were 1/8 to 1/4 inch thick with the rubber being completely gone. The inside edge of the tires were completely worn down trough the belts which created long holes....5 on one tire 7 on the other. It had only been 3000 miles since my last Shore Toyota visit where the checklist described them to be in excellent condition. These tires were on the brink of blowing out.....thank God one started leaking. Myself or someone else could have been seriously injured as a result of ill put trust in the service techs and managers at Shore Toyota. Shame for your negligence and shame for your lies. If you were not checking these items I could have checked them myself or had an honest mechanic do it. After consulting with one of the Shore Toyota service managers he assured me that I could not prove that his department had done anything wrong or misrepresented the work they had done.....even though I still have EVERY checklist. He went on to say that he was not willing to do anything for me because some of the techs that worked on my car did not even work there anymore....so what? Be careful out there Shore Toyota customers. I honestly hope this was an isolated incident.....but I doubt it.
